Program areas at CMA

The Columbia Museum of Art's three major program service categories are curatorial, conservation and exhibitions; education and public programs; and printing, publication, and promotions of the Art Museum for the general public. Approximately 803,000, 666,000, and 446,000 were spent on curatorial, conservation and exhibitions; education and public programs, and printing, publication and promotion, respectively.
